HR Excellence in Research ● HRS4R

The HRS4R (Human Resources Strategy for Researchers) distinction is a recognition awarded by the European Commission that certifies an institution’s commitment to human resources policies aligned with the European Charter for Researchers and the Code of Conduct for the Recruitment of Researchers, advancing toward the principles of open, transparent, and merit-based recruitment.

These documents establish principles to ensure ethical practices, adequate working conditions, and open, transparent, and merit-based selection processes.

Obtaining the award implies that the institution has analysed its internal processes, defined an action plan, and is working to continuously improve the management of its research staff in line with European standards. This recognition makes the institution more attractive for attracting and retaining talent.

IR Sant Pau began implementing the Human Resources Strategy for Researchers (HRS4R) in 2014, with the creation of a working group that analysed the degree of compliance with the Charter & Code and defined an action plan with 19 measures to improve research, communication, training, and the participation of research staff. The plan was submitted to the European Commission in February 2015 and, on 23 May of the same year, the Institute obtained the “HR Excellence in Research” award.

Since then, Sant Pau has maintained a continuous improvement process and periodically updates its human resources strategy for research.

Ethical and professional aspects

Our institution is committed to integrity and responsibility, respect for rules and ethics, the responsible use of resources, open communication and knowledge sharing, as well as public engagement, while promoting ethical and professional standards of excellence.

Recruitment and selection

Our institution is committed to fair and transparent selection processes, based on clear evaluation criteria, free from bias or discrimination, that value diverse experiences and ensure equal opportunities for all candidates.

Training and professional development

Our institution is committed to fostering lifelong learning, promoting opportunities for professional growth, supporting mentoring and the development of transferable skills, encouraging mobility across fields and sectors, and providing specific support to early-career researchers.

Our commitment to excellent recruitment goes beyond finding candidates: we build diverse teams where high-quality science and institutional values progress together.

Guided by the European OTM-R principles, we have created a selection process based on:

Advertising → Open calls that reach where talent is
Transparency → Clear communication at every step of the process
Equality → Real opportunities, free from artificial barriers
Merit → Where your track record and potential make the difference
Professionalism → Fair and specialised evaluation
